Both Canon and Legends Imperial I have 60 heavy turbolaser batteries, 60 ion cannons, 6 dual heavy turbolaser turrets, 2 dual heavy ion cannon turrets, 2 quad heavy turbolasers, 3 triple medium turbolasers, 2 medium turbolasers, and 10 tractor beam projectors.
Legends Imperial II has 50 heavy turbolaser batteries, 50 turbolaser batteries, 26+ additional turbolaser batteries, 20 heavy ion batteries, 8 octuple barbette turbolasers or ion cannons, and 10 tractor beam projectors.
Canon Imperial II has 60 turbolaser batteries, 60 heavy ion cannon implacements, and 10 tractor beam projectors.
Turbolasers are capital ship weapons, ion cannons were used to subdue and disable enemy vessels, and tractor beams are used to capture targets. Unless I'm mistaken, none of those are point-defense.

I really enjoyed this video and all others in this series. One thing that you did not cover about the Bel Iblis Maneuver was the reason it was so genius. As the X-Wings formed a tight screen in front/ around the A-Wings, the drive trails of the A-Wings were hidden by those of the X-Wings. The X-Wing drive trails also prevented enemy sensors from detecting the A-Wings. In some cases, this maneuver was developed for purposes more related to the Nova Flair, having torpedoes launched behind the X-Wings, allowing the drive trails of the torpedoes to be hidden by those of the X-Wings.

A long time ago I use to play a lot of X Wing Vs TIE Fighter with my housemates. One thing we found was US WWII fighter tactics worked well for the rebels. Don't get in a turning war with a TIE fighter or interceptor (unless in an A Wing). Instead make sure you you stay near your wingman and if a TiE ends up on your tail turn towards him (and set you shields to the rear). He can set his shields to the front and take the TIE out head on as anything less than a TIE advanced is unlike to survive that.
